So you'd pay $60K more total for Georgetown?  I don't know.  I suspect that the benefit of a GULC degree for your home market would be marginal.  GULC would give you a better shot at NYC, though you'll likely struggle to get a big law gig out of OCI if your transfer.  You'll have to scratch and claw and hope something comes through. 
By the way, I don't hate Georgetown.  Its problem is that it admits a ton of students (and a ton of transfers), and many of them end up without jobs.  There's a decent chance you will be one of those students. 
If I were you, I'd stay at my regional law school, forget about big law, and target mid-law firms that have hired from your school in the past.  Good luck.
